Germany Weather Split on Wednesday: Rain in West, Sun in East, 20–27°C

Southwesterly winds could deliver storm‑force gusts on the North Sea coast, particularly across western uplands.

Overview

  • Western, northwestern and central regions face variable to heavy cloud with periods of rain and isolated thunderstorms.
  • Eastern and southern areas stay largely dry with brighter spells as the day progresses.
  • Winds blow weak to moderate overall but freshen in the west and northwest from the south to southwest, with strong to stormy gusts at exposed coasts and highlands.
  • Showers persist into the night across the northwest half, with a chance of isolated thunder, while the east and south remain mostly dry with only slight cloud.
  • Daytime highs reach 20–27 °C, then fall overnight to roughly 9–16 °C, with locally stronger evening storms possible in the southwest and parts of NRW.
